Today’s episode is all about the laws of attraction and how you can manifest your best life. Three experts, and personal success stories, share their experiences and advice they have for others when it comes to the laws of attraction.

In this episode, 

  • Rhonda Byrne, creator & author of “The Secret”, shows us ways to live life without doubt and uncertainty and how to leave our egos behind.
  • Bob Proctor, the late best-selling author & lecturer, teaches the path to turning self-doubt into confidence and how to reprogram our minds for success.
  • Rob Dyrdek, entrepreneur & television host, explains the common misconceptions about success and failure as well as five things you can start today to set yourself up for future success.
